
As we move into 2025, Mission Viejo continues to stand out as a highly sought-after destination in Orange County. Its charming neighborhoods, excellent schools, and active lifestyle make it a top choice for buyers and investors. So, what’s on the horizon for the local real estate market this year? Here’s a look at the key trends that could shape the Mission Viejo housing market in 2025 and how they might affect buyers and sellers.
1. Gradual Increase in Home Prices
Home prices in Mission Viejo are expected to rise moderately in 2025, with projected growth of 3-4%. This steady appreciation is fueled by strong demand and limited housing inventory, a trend that has defined the area in recent years.

2. Stabilized Mortgage Rates
After years of fluctuation, mortgage rates are predicted to stabilize in 2025, averaging between 6.5% and 7%. While higher than past lows, this consistency can give buyers more confidence in planning their finances.

3. High Demand for Move-In Ready Properties
Buyers in 2025 are leaning toward homes that require little to no updates. Properties with modern designs, energy-efficient upgrades, and well-maintained interiors are especially appealing.

4. Growing Popularity of Multi-Generational Living
Homes that cater to multi-generational families are gaining traction. Features such as ADUs (Accessory Dwelling Units), guest suites, or flexible floor plans are in high demand.

5. Lifestyle Amenities Driving Demand
Mission Viejo’s emphasis on community and outdoor living continues to be a major draw. Homes near Lake Mission Viejo, parks, and recreational areas remain particularly desirable.
